Sabrina's room is part of a gorgeous large rural estate with manicured gardens. Her room was in need of an overhaul as her mum wanted her to have a fresh room in time for high school next year. With hues of plum, gold and pink, the gorgeous kids bedroom was transformed into a sugar plum wonder!

Before . . .
The existing bedroom (see image right and below) had been created for Sabrina, now in year 6 at school, when she was quite young with fuchsia pink bed. The room also had a gorgeous golden toned wallpaper with a deep plum blossom design, white furniture and a swan pendant dropping in one corner. Sabrina's mum instructed us to create a complete overhaul and gave us the direction that everything could go except for the wallpaper and swans. There was also a plum faux rug that Sabrina had purchased for the bed which was an essential to be featured in the finished room. With these clear instructions, we created a design board (see below) so Sabrina and her mum could visualise the new bedroom look for the space before proceeding.

After . . .
With the  blossom wallpaper and swan pendant light remaining in the room, we worked on designing the space to highlight the deep plum and golden hues of the wallpaper. The bed was a king single bed and both Sabrina and Nici (mum) wanted a new double bed as Sabrina had both grown out of the colour and bed size. Therefore, to transform this room, we replaced the bed, desk and bedside table and introduced more storage - which was essential to cater for Sabrina's collections. With the introduction of deep plum on our Modern Princess Upholstered Bed, Charlie desk with Ned Wall Box, both in white wash, and and handy lockers, Sabrina was over the moon when she saw the transformation.

The Design Brief
As Sabrina currently in year 6 with high school just around the corner, her mum wanted to transform her bedroom so that she could grow up through high school and enjoy her own private space. As part of this transformation, both the king single bed and desk were to be changed out to a bigger sizes - going from a king single to a double bed. The bedroom was small but, as a double bed is the same size as a single all of the elements that Sabrina wanted fitted in perfectly to create this dreamy bedroom.

Furniture for this bedroom includes the Modern Princess Bed upholstered bedhead (fabric Warwick Lovely col. dusk), double ensemble mattress, Shorty Locker (blush), Charlie Desk Large (white wash), Ned Wall Box XL (white wash) + skinny locker (white) for extra storage. The lunar desk chair was specifically re-upholstered in Warwick Julie col. Rose Stripe) to co-ordinate with the bed head.

Decor and bedding for the bed - we placed a Linen Duvet Set (blush), faux plum throw, Linen Sheet Set (white), white valance and a selection of cushions. The desk finishes included white curved rectangle pinboard with Pia Lamp (brass). For the bedside table the Porta Lamp (white) was the perfect size. To hang jackets and hats, white droppit hooks were hung in a row of 3 (see image above).
